SOURCE: 2000 saturn SL2 1.9 liter
First make sure that cylinder is getting sufficient spark and fuel delivery once you have verified the cylinder is getting spark and fuel and theres still a problem with the cylinder misfiring take all the spark plugs out and perform a cylinder compression test the compression for that engine should be no lower then 180 PSI if cylinder 2 is lower then that spec there could be a problem with one of the valves not sealing properly, worn or cracked piston rings or a weak headgasket...
